Abraham Leihamer (II)

son of Johannes Leihamer and Anna Dorothea Salbin; married to Catharina Theresia Buchwald (born 1750), daughter of faience factory owner Johann Georg Ludwig Bonifaz Buchwald

often worked together with Georg Friedrich Zopf
Biographical information
Active in
  • Eckernförde 1764 - 1768
    in 1764 he was confirmed in the church of Eckernförde (Ahlefeldt-Laurvig 1994)
  • Kiel 1768 - 1771
    worked with his father and father-in-law in the faience factory in Kiel
  • Lübeck 1772 - 1774
    worked in the faience factory in Stockelsdorf near Lübeck
